The CE Shop is a popular online real estate school that specializes in self-paced continuing education available in all 50 states. In recent years, they quickly became known for also offering excellent pre-licensing education, as well as a variety of other courses. 

As for RealEstateU, it didn’t start as a real estate school. Its founders just wanted to share tips on how to invest in real estate. Due to the large number of enrollees, they started offering online real estate courses. 

Rest assured, both online real estate schools are trustworthy.

Availability

As we saw from the table above, The CE Shop excels in availability. 

Its Continuing Education and Exam Prep are offered in all 50 states, plus Washington DC. 

As for pre-licensing education, this is available in 43 states and Washington DC. Post-licensing education is available in 25 states. 

To help you out, here is a complete list of the states that do NOT have pre-licensing courses from The CE Shop:

  • Alaska
  • Maine
  • Montana
  • Nebraska
  • New Jersey
  • South Dakota
  • Wyoming

So if you’re from these states, then you can’t take pre-licensing education from The CE Shop.

    Continuing Education

    The CE Shop specializes in continuing education, offering it to brokers and agents in all 50 states and Washington DC. 

    Here, you can choose mandatory and elective lessons or purchase the whole course in a package. The CE Shop creates a customized package for those who need continuing education classes in multiple states with no additional fees.

    RealEstateU

    Now let’s focus on RealEstateU’s course options. 

    Pre-Licensing

    Pre-licensing is the main course offered by RealEstateU. 

    What makes their course stand out is that they offer audio lessons. So if you’re more of an auditory learner, or if you want to do chores while studying, then this is perfect for you. 

    Here are other things you can expect from RealEstateU’s pre-licensing course:

    • Lessons are broken down into several chapters to make it easier for students to master the topics
    • Aside from audio lectures, the course includes diagrams and/or supporting documents
    • There is a short quiz at the end of each chapter

    Once you’ve completed the pre-licensing course, you will be eligible to take the final exam. 

    Another thing. RealEstateU’s pre-licensing course must be completed within 6 months or one year. 

    Exam Prep

    Are you preparing for the real estate exam but don’t know which concepts you should review?

    This one’s for you. 

    RealEstateU offers exam prep programs in all states listed above except for Wisconsin.

    The exam prep is filtered out to help you focus on what you need. You can also jump between lessons if you wish. 

    This course also includes sample practice tests that mimic the national and state exams. 

    Continuing Education

    RealEstateU also offers online continuing education, but just in New York. 

    The course will take 22.5 hours to complete and consists of 8 chapters. Just like the pre-licensing course, chapters are broken down into shorter lessons. At the end of each chapter, there will be a short quiz that you need to pass to proceed to the next chapter. 

    User Experience

    The greatest advantage of The CE Shop is its user-friendly interface and custom-designed LEAP learning platform. 

    Their courses are also mobile-friendly, making it easier for students to complete them on the go. With this, students can easily go to specific sections or go back to previous slides. 

    What’s more, the LEAP platform has a flow control that prevents students from skipping lessons or sections. 

    Student progress is automatically saved, too. It will resume where they stopped when they access the course again. 

    The downside is students don’t have direct access to their instructors. Rather, students can send instructors an email and expect a response within 24 hours. 

    On the other hand, RealEstateU’s courses include audio lessons and videos. This keeps the students entertained and engaged.  

    Another thing students like about their program is that they are given enough exercises and tests before taking the final exam. 

    According to previous students, the lessons are easy-to-understand and contain all the information you need to be a successful real estate professional. 

    There are a few drawbacks, though, such as they don’t offer real-time online support. Students need to email their instructors or fill up forms and expect a reply within a day or two. 

    Another drawback is their packages are very basic. If you need additional reviews, exam prep, or textbooks, you have to pay an additional fee.

    Pricing

    Of course, the prices vary per state. But to give you a clue of which is the cheaper option, let’s look at their pre-licensing courses for California. 

    For California pre-licensing, The CE Shop offers 4 packages. 

    If you just want the basics, then go for their cheapest package, costing only $129. But if you want even more resources, then you can go for the higher-end packages, priced at $199, $249, and $445. 

    You can check The CE Shop prices for your state here. 

    As for RealEstateU, they only offer 1 package at $149. 

    You can check RealEstateU prices for your state here. 

    If we’re comparing the basic packages, then The CE Shop comes out cheaper by only a few dollars. What’s great, though, is that, if you can afford it, they have other packages that provide even more help.
